Our survey team consists of registered nurses who have experience and training in home care, home health, and hospice services. IDOH inspects state licensed home health agencies for quality of care to citizens of Indiana and to ensure compliance with state law and rules. IDOH also monitors agencies, on behalf of the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services, for quality of care for all citizens in need of those services and to ensure compliance with federal regulations. Licensed Home Care Services Agencies offer home care services to clients who pay privately or have private insurance coverage. The NYS Department of Health is responsible for monitoring the care provided by licensed care services agencies.
